I have gall stones also. My original referral was to have the gall bladder and bypass done together however my surgeon prefers to do them separetly. They will do the bypass first and then when my weight is reduced they will do the gall bladder.

Apparently the op takes twice as long when they are doing both at the same time and do not like to keep you under that long in one go. Also if you have complications after surgery it is easier for them to work out what has gone wrong if they have carried out one procedure as opposed to two.

I do know though that some surgeons prefer to remove tha gall bladder at the same time.

Either way, having gall stones should not prevent you from having wls.
